Transaction 52ffd3bc628eb630d435133289a15059283e41dd5200b8f20ac65cb719f56894
1 Input
1 Output
-
52ffd3bc628eb630d435133289a15059283e41dd5200b8f20ac65cb719f56894:0
- value
- 14637
- script pubkey
- OP_0 OP_PUSHBYTES_20 f596692c0dc259d621e96ac589a84d7657fff3f7
- address
- bc1q7ktxjtqdcfvavg0fdtzcn2zdwetllulhnmfggn